In re: Wayne N. Jordan applying for certiorari, or writ of review, to the Court of Appeal, First Circuit, Parish of East Baton Rouge. 294 So.2d 261.

Writ denied. On the facts found by the Court of Appeal, there is no error of law in its judgment.
